对 XML 文件应用转换(报表生成器)

您可以使用 XML 导出选项生成 XML 文件,而这些文件可以使用 XSLT 转换 (XSLT) 转换为几乎任意格式的文件。XSLT 是负责将导出的 XML 转换为另一种格式的代码。您可以使用 XML 导出选项和 XSLT 来生成报表生成器的导出选项所不支持的格式。

通常有三种情况需要使用 XSLT:

  • 数据传输   您可以将报表生成器的 XML 输出更改为其他应用程序(例如某个数据库)可以读取的另一种 XML 格式。
  • 文本呈现   您可以将 XML 报表更改为纯文本文件。
  • HTML 呈现   您可以基于 XML 报表创建 HTML 或其他格式文档。

XML 导出选项生成的 XML 格式专用于报表。因此,您使用的 XSLT 只能专用于报表。

您可以使用 Reporting Services 或自己的应用程序来利用 XSLT 转换您的 XML 报表。

请参阅

任务

如何将报表导出为不同文件类型(报表生成器)

概念

将报表导出为其他文件类型(报表生成器)
将报表导出为不同文件类型的设计注意事项(报表生成器)
将报表导出为 XML 文件(报表生成器)

帮助和信息

获取 SQL Server 2005 帮助